Makenna Northern was named the Cascade Collegiate Conference Rize Laboratory Volleyball Setter of the Week on Monday, giving her a Bushnell-Record 11th such award.

The senior setter from Brownsville had one of the most remarkable weekends of her historic career, leading the Beacons to back-to-back five-set victories over Northwest University and The Evergreen State College.

She ran her streak of double-doubles to four straight as she broke the Bushnell record with her 40th and 41st over the weekend. That included a career-best 22 digs against Evergreen.

Northern also broke her own single-match school record with 61 assists against the Geoducks and helped the team to 74 combined kills, breaking a school record that had stood since the first year of the program in 2006, when sets went to 30.

Northern breaks a tie with former women's track & field star Bailey Dell, who had ten CCC Player of the Week honors during her All-American career. She is also the third Beacon volleyball player in as many weeks to pick up an award.
